BLACKBERRY, MOBILE & DATA CARD POLICY

1.0 OBJECTIVE

To define employees’ entitlements for usage of Blackberry, Mobile instrumentand Data card.

2.0 SCOPE

2.1 Eligibility of employees’ for Blackberry, mobile and data card.

2.2 Reimbursement of Mobile usage expenses.

3.0 BLACKBERRY

3.1 Employees in band 6 and above are eligible for Blackberry. Theentitlements are as follows:

Band of Employees Maximum entitlement(INR.)

LT 30000Band 6 25000Below Band 6(Please refer note 3.6 below) 15000

3.2 Backberry will be purchased by procurement team on request receivedfrom employees.

3.3 Additional Mobile phone instrument will not be provided to Blackberry

Holders.

3.4 Employees are eligible for a new Blackberry once in five years. The oldBlackberry instrument no longer in use would need to be returned to the

Administration department.

3.5 Blackberry bills are not permissible for claiming reimbursement under flexi.

3.6 Blackberry will be given to employees below band 6 only after the

approval from Operation/Function Head, BU HR Head and CEO of theBusiness Unit on the basis of business requirements. In case of corporatefunctions, necessary approval is required from Functional head and HRhead. (Refer Annexure A for approval form). In all such cases, usagelimit will be decided by the Functional Head not below Band 6 or CEO of the Business Unit and Business Unit HR Head. Those employees, whoare already in possession of Blackberry at the time of implementation of this policy, will again need to be reviewed by Business Unit Head HR anddocument the compliance of the above approval process.

3.7 SIM connection will be taken in the name of employee and Administrationdepartment will facilitate in making arrangements for connection. However,in case of LT members the connection will be provided in the company’sname and payment will be made accordingly.

4.0 MOBILE INSTRUMENT

4.1 Employees in band 4 and 5 will be entitled to a reimbursement of cost of mobile phone instrument up to a maximum of Rs 6500/- (once in twoyears). Employees who have been provided with blackberry will not beeligible for the same.

4.2 The above reimbursement will be on production of an invoice.

4.3 All employees will continue to be entitled for claiming usage expensesunder flexi option for mobile / landline usage.

4.4 If an employee as mentioned above in para 4.1, availing Rs 6500/-under ‘Reimbursement Scheme’, leaves the company in the first year of service, then Rs 3250/- will be recovered in his/her full and final settlement.However, there will be no recovery of monies on this account, if theemployee leaves in the second year of the service.

4.5 This above reimbursement will subject to TDS and will be borne by theemployee.

5.0 LAPTOP DATA CARD

5.1 Laptop Data Card will be provided to every laptop user to enable the

employee to have round the clock connectivity.

5.2 All laptop users will be provided with maximum usage plan of 1GB per month. In case the users require more than 1 GB then considering thenature of employee’s job, approval is required from Operation/FunctionHead, BU HR Head and CEO of the Business Unit. In case of corporatefunctions, necessary approval is required from Functional head and HRhead.

5.3 Users with the company provided data cards have to return the same to the Administration department at the time of separation from the company andin all cases where there is a role change.

5.4 Employee has to take the clearance for return of data card from Administration department at the time of separation on ‘No dues form’.

6.0 PROCEDURE FOR BILL REIMBURSEMENT OF BLACKBERRY

6.1 Employee will submit original bill to Accounts Payable for claimingreimbursement of usage charges.

7.0 OPTION AT THE TIME OF EMPLOYEE LEAVING THE COMPANY

Employees given Blackberry will have following options at the time of separationfrom the company

Option 1: Employee will submit the Blackberry to Administration departmentand take a clearance on ‘No dues form’.

Option 2: Purchase of instrument by employee at proportionate cost at thetime of leaving. For the purpose of calculating balanceproportionate cost, life of instrument shall be considered 5 years.

Any applicable taxes (if any) will be born by the employee.

8.0 REPAIRS AND REPLACEMENT

All repairs and replacements (in case of theft or misplacement or damage) of theinstrument must be borne by the employee and the company will not reimbursethe cost of such replacement and/or repairs under any circumstances. In case of replacement of blackberry arising out of any circumstance the balanceproportionate cost of Blackberry to be recovered from employee and will becalculated after considering the life of 5 years.

Notes:

i. This policy supersedes previous mobile phone policy.

ii. Any exceptions to the above policy will be approved by Group HR – Head..
